Cost of Concrete Slab Installation in Dallas

Concrete slab installation is a crucial aspect of many construction projects, whether you're building a new home, adding an extension, or creating a patio. In Dallas, TX, the cost of installing a concrete slab can vary significantly based on several factors. Understanding these factors and the common tasks involved can help you estimate your budget more accurately.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Size of the Slab: Larger slabs require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
  • Thickness of the Slab: Thicker slabs are more durable but also more expensive due to the additional concrete required.
  • Type of Concrete: Different types of concrete, such as high-strength or decorative, can affect the price.
  • Site Preparation: The condition of the installation site, including grading and excavation, can add to the cost.
  • Reinforcement: Adding rebar or wire mesh for strength increases both material and labor costs.
  • Labor Costs: Labor rates in Dallas can vary, impacting the total cost.
  •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the expense.

Average Costs for Common Tasks

Task Average Cost (Dallas, TX)
Basic Concrete Slab (per sq. ft.) $6 - $8
Stamped Concrete (per sq. ft.) $10 - $15
Reinforced Concrete (per sq. ft.) $9 - $12
Site Preparation (per hour) $50 - $70
Concrete Delivery (per cubic yard) $100 - $130
Concrete Pumping (per hour) $150 - $200
Permit Fees $50 - $200
